• DocumentCode
    2743280
  • Title

    Design of Hierarchical Thread Pool Executor for DSM

  • Author

    Ramisetti, Sitharamaiah ; Wankar, Rajeev

  • Author_Institution
    Dept. of Inf. Technol., CVR Coll. of Eng., Hyderabad, India
  • fYear
    2011
  • fDate
    25-27 Jan. 2011
  • Firstpage
    284
  • Lastpage
    288
  • Abstract
    This paper discusses the Design and Implementation of Hierarchical Thread Pool Executor (HTPE) using the non blocking queues. This work enhances the performances of the Distributed Shared Memory (DSM) Programming. Few Java based DSMs make use of the concurrent utilities of Java that support the thread pool executor with blocking queues (i.e. Jackal). The study of the new proposed algorithm is done in a simulated environment which demonstrates that if the non-blocking queues are used, their performance improve significantly. The Hierarchical Thread Pool Executor using the non blocking queue has been simulated on the cluster environment using MinHeap tree data structure.
  • Keywords
    Java; distributed shared memory systems; multi-threading; tree data structures; Java; MinHeap tree data structure; distributed shared memory programming; hierarchical thread pool executor; nonblocking queues; Algorithm design and analysis; Computational modeling; Data models; Data structures; Instruction sets; Java; Load modeling; Concurrent Utilities; DSM; Non-blocking queues; Thread Pool Executor;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Intelligent Systems, Modelling and Simulation (ISMS), 2011 Second International Conference on
  • Conference_Location
    Kuala Lumpur
  • Print_ISBN
    978-1-4244-9809-3
  • Type

    conf

  • DOI
    10.1109/ISMS.2011.50
  • Filename
    5730361